Why Get Fit?

Custom fitting can help you:
Increase distance and ball speed
Improve accuracy and shot dispersion
Optimize launch and spin
Find the correct shaft flex and weight
Ensure proper club length and lie angle
Gain confidence with equipment designed for your swing

Even small adjustments can make a big difference in performance.

F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S

How long does a fitting take?

A driver or iron fitting takes approximately 60 minutes, while a full bag fitting takes approximately 90 minutes.

How much does a fitting cost?

The cost of a custom club fitting is $150 + HST.

A payment link will be sent prior to the club fitting.  Payment in full is required to confirm your fitting session.

$100 of the fitting fee can be applied as a credit toward the purchase of new clubs valued at $500 or more.

This credit is valid for six (6) months from the date of the fitting.

What brands do you fit?

We currently offer professional fittings for:

TaylorMade
Cobra

Both brands provide extensive customization options including club heads, shafts, loft adjustments, and grips.

Do I need to be a good golfer to get fit?

Not at all. Custom fitting benefits golfers of all skill levels. Many players see the biggest improvements when using clubs designed specifically for their swing.
